A General Topics

How to Develop a Career in IT Innovation

How to Develop a Career in IT Innovation

How to Develop a Career in IT Innovation : The Information Technology (IT) sector is one of the most dynamic and rapidly evolving industries in the world. IT innovation plays a critical role in transforming businesses, enhancing efficiency, and driving global economic growth. For individuals aspiring to build a career in IT innovation, the journey is challenging yet rewarding. It requires a combination of technical skills, creativity, strategic thinking, and an understanding of emerging trends. This guide outlines the steps to develop a successful career in IT innovation, covering the necessary skills, education, career paths, and strategies for staying ahead in this competitive field.

1. Understanding IT Innovation

IT innovation refers to the creation and implementation of new technologies, processes, or products that significantly improve existing systems or create new opportunities. It encompasses various domains, including software development, artificial intelligence (AI), cloud computing, cybersecurity, blockchain, and more. IT innovators are problem-solvers who identify gaps in the market, leverage emerging technologies, and create solutions that drive change.

2. Educational Foundation

A strong educational background is crucial for a career in IT innovation. While self-taught skills are valuable, a formal education provides a comprehensive understanding of fundamental concepts and industry standards.

  • Bachelor’s Degree: Start with a bachelor’s degree in computer science, information technology, software engineering, or a related field. This will give you a solid foundation in programming, algorithms, data structures, databases, and networking.
  • Specialized Courses: Consider taking specialized courses in areas such as AI, machine learning, data science, blockchain, and cybersecurity. Many universities and online platforms like Coursera, edX, and Udacity offer courses that provide deep insights into these cutting-edge fields.
  • Certifications: Obtaining certifications can enhance your credentials and demonstrate your expertise in specific areas. For example, certifications in cloud computing (AWS Certified Solutions Architect), cybersecurity (Certified Information Systems Security Professional, CISSP), and project management (Certified ScrumMaster, CSM) are highly regarded in the industry.

3. Building Technical Skills

Technical proficiency is the backbone of a career in IT innovation. Innovators must be adept at leveraging technology to develop new solutions and improve existing systems.

  • Programming Languages: Master programming languages such as Python, Java, C++, and JavaScript. These languages are widely used in software development, AI, and web technologies.
  • Software Development: Gain experience in software development methodologies, including Agile and DevOps. Understand the software development lifecycle (SDLC), version control systems (e.g., Git), and continuous integration/continuous deployment (CI/CD) pipelines.
  • Data Science and AI: Familiarize yourself with data science concepts, including data analysis, machine learning, and statistical modeling. Tools like TensorFlow, PyTorch, and Scikit-learn are essential for developing AI-driven solutions.
  • Cloud Computing: Cloud platforms such as AWS, Microsoft Azure, and Google Cloud are integral to modern IT infrastructure. Learn how to deploy, manage, and scale applications on the cloud.
  • Cybersecurity: As cyber threats evolve, understanding cybersecurity principles is critical. Learn about encryption, network security, penetration testing, and security protocols to safeguard IT systems.

4. Developing Soft Skills

While technical skills are essential, soft skills play a significant role in IT innovation. The ability to communicate effectively, collaborate with teams, and lead projects is crucial for success.

  • Communication: Innovators must be able to articulate complex technical concepts to non-technical stakeholders. Develop strong written and verbal communication skills to present ideas clearly and persuasively.
  • Collaboration: IT innovation often involves cross-functional teams. Work on your ability to collaborate with colleagues from different departments, such as marketing, finance, and operations.
  • Problem-Solving: Innovative thinking requires a problem-solving mindset. Cultivate the ability to analyze challenges, think critically, and develop creative solutions.
  • Leadership: As you progress in your career, leadership skills become increasingly important. Learn how to manage teams, delegate tasks, and inspire others to achieve common goals.

5. Gaining Practical Experience

Practical experience is invaluable in the IT field. Employers value hands-on experience as it demonstrates your ability to apply theoretical knowledge to real-world scenarios.

  • Internships: Internships provide an opportunity to work in a professional environment and gain practical experience. Seek internships with companies that focus on IT innovation or emerging technologies.
  • Projects: Work on personal or open-source projects to showcase your skills. Whether it’s developing a mobile app, creating a machine learning model, or contributing to a GitHub repository, projects allow you to build a portfolio that demonstrates your expertise.
  • Hackathons and Competitions: Participate in hackathons and coding competitions. These events challenge you to solve problems creatively and quickly, often in collaboration with others. Winning or placing in such competitions can significantly boost your resume.

6. Exploring Career Paths in IT Innovation

IT innovation offers a wide range of career paths, each with its own unique challenges and opportunities. Here are some potential roles you can pursue:

  • Software Engineer: Software engineers design, develop, and maintain software applications. They work on everything from mobile apps to enterprise systems, often focusing on improving performance and adding new features.
  • Data Scientist: Data scientists analyze large datasets to uncover insights and develop predictive models. They use machine learning algorithms and statistical techniques to drive decision-making and innovation.
  • AI/ML Engineer: AI and machine learning engineers build intelligent systems that can learn and adapt. They work on projects such as natural language processing, computer vision, and robotics.
  • Cloud Architect: Cloud architects design and manage cloud infrastructure, ensuring scalability, security, and efficiency. They work with cloud providers like AWS, Azure, and Google Cloud to implement solutions that meet business needs.
  • Cybersecurity Specialist: Cybersecurity specialists protect IT systems from threats. They implement security measures, monitor networks for vulnerabilities, and respond to incidents to prevent data breaches.
  • Product Manager: Product managers oversee the development of new products, from concept to launch. They work closely with engineering, design, and marketing teams to ensure the product meets market needs and drives innovation.
  • IT Consultant: IT consultants advise organizations on how to leverage technology to achieve business goals. They help companies implement new systems, optimize processes, and stay ahead of industry trends.

7. Staying Updated with Emerging Trends

The IT industry is constantly evolving, with new technologies and trends emerging regularly. To remain competitive, it’s essential to stay informed about the latest developments.

  • Continuous Learning: Commit to lifelong learning. Take online courses, attend workshops, and pursue certifications to stay updated with the latest technologies and methodologies.
  • Industry Conferences and Seminars: Attend industry conferences, seminars, and webinars. These events provide opportunities to network with industry leaders, learn about new trends, and gain insights into the future of IT innovation.
  • Professional Networks: Join professional organizations and online communities related to your field. Platforms like LinkedIn, GitHub, and Stack Overflow allow you to connect with peers, share knowledge, and discover new opportunities.
  • Reading and Research: Stay informed by reading industry publications, blogs, and research papers. Follow thought leaders and tech influencers on social media to gain diverse perspectives on IT innovation.

8. Building a Personal Brand

In a competitive industry like IT, building a personal brand can set you apart from others. Your personal brand reflects your expertise, values, and unique strengths.

  • Online Presence: Create a professional online presence through platforms like LinkedIn, GitHub, and personal websites. Share your work, publish articles, and engage with others in your field.
  • Networking: Networking is crucial for career growth. Attend industry events, join online communities, and connect with professionals in your area of interest.
  • Thought Leadership: Establish yourself as a thought leader by sharing your insights on IT innovation. Write blog posts, give talks, or participate in panel discussions to demonstrate your expertise.

9. Navigating Career Growth

As you gain experience, you’ll have opportunities for career growth and advancement. It’s important to strategically plan your career trajectory.

  • Setting Goals: Define your career goals and create a roadmap to achieve them. Whether it’s moving into a leadership role, transitioning to a new area of IT, or starting your own tech venture, having clear objectives will guide your decisions.
  • Mentorship: Seek mentorship from experienced professionals who can provide guidance and support. A mentor can offer valuable insights, help you navigate challenges, and open doors to new opportunities.
  • Career Transitions: The IT industry is diverse, and it’s common for professionals to transition between roles or specializations. Stay flexible and open to new opportunities that align with your interests and skills.

10. Innovating for the Future

Finally, remember that IT innovation is not just about following trends—it’s about leading change. Innovators anticipate future needs, challenge the status quo, and create solutions that have a lasting impact.

  • Embrace Change: The IT landscape is constantly evolving. Embrace change and be willing to adapt to new technologies, methodologies, and market demands.
  • Focus on Impact: Successful innovators focus on creating solutions that address real-world problems and add value to society. Consider the ethical implications of your work and strive to make a positive impact.
  • Entrepreneurship: If you have a vision for a new product or service, consider entrepreneurship as a path to innovation. Launching a startup allows you to bring your ideas to life and drive innovation on your terms.

Conclusion

Developing a career in IT innovation is a journey that requires continuous learning, technical expertise, creative thinking, and strategic planning. By building a strong educational foundation, gaining practical experience, staying updated with emerging trends, and cultivating soft skills, you can position yourself as a leader in the field. Whether you choose to work for a tech giant, join a startup, or launch your own venture, the opportunities in IT innovation are vast and ever-expanding. Embrace the challenge, and you’ll be well on your way to a fulfilling and impactful career in IT innovation.

Leave a Reply

Your email address will not be published. Required fields are marked *

Back to top button
error: Content is protected !!